Pavol Jozef is a robotics researcher specializing in human-machine interfaces and rescue robotics, with a focus on subterranean disaster response. His most notable contribution is the development of an immersive human-machine interface for controlling the Telerescuer robot, a system designed to perform critical inspections in coal mines affected by catastrophic events. This work, published in 2017, has garnered 4 citations and addresses the challenge of enabling intuitive, remote navigation in hazardous underground environments where human access is impossible. Jozef’s research integrates virtual reality and teleoperation to enhance operator situational awareness, allowing for precise control during rescue missions.
